Output 3c8cc524201d83023c9e93ece33b8c2fcf46a8edddf793be4bc039a41e5eb748:77

value
6347000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7eef0bd56ff39dd020bf5a5b5a008c0e8c9b7416 OP_EQUAL
address
3DGBRwKPQhXUY87WYXKU7h5F1X8Zun7299
transaction
3c8cc524201d83023c9e93ece33b8c2fcf46a8edddf793be4bc039a41e5eb748
spent
true